this is the second day i've come back from taiwan.

all in all, i would rate my trip as average. it's not as bad during my stay and neither is it up to my expectations. well, it's far from what i had expected. what can i say? i can't expect all countries to be that good and fantastic.

during my eight days there, i am frightened and scared of the pork that they are serving the fatty part. something call the dong pour pork. i am not very good with my chinese, so bear with me there. also, the soup sucks. =_=||| the tea... taste weird. =_=||| but damn! i love the vegetarian there. the food is fantastic and not only that, it's so real - be it the taste or the appearence.

it is safe. at least i am not robbed and i can leave my bag in the bus. i hate the road traffic and the way they drive. i am taught and had to adapt myself to their weird tactics of crossing the road. to sum it up, you got to cross the road as if i can't see anything and i am the king of the road. you can't give way. unless you wanna be hit. people will give way to you. also, the drive almost everywhere. i saw motorcycles in restuarants and i saw them in malls. =_=|| so long as they can bring their bikes in, they would. it's really a culture shock there. -_-||

they really adore dogs. i see them everywhere, from shopping malls to hotels. you name it, you will find them there. strays are not hated. i found it rather odd, as they drove and fit their pets as they rode a scooter. i really hand it to them as they can balance and move the bike as if they are one together with loads of goods loaded or dogs.

it's very polluted compared to many places i've been. please leave china out. it's filled with smoke and it stinks at most places. fermented tofu is everywhere and also, smoke and dust is everywhere. i can't breathe. i love the mountain air and the ocean breeze. it's wonderful.

there's many contact with nature. the experience gained, is undescrible.. it has both beautiful pleaces and terrible places. but there's something different from here. i met soooo many butches. -A-||| it's like turn to a corner, there's one. my sisters and i were like... why are the people so different. the fashion there is very similar to those in japan. i swear those people are weird. they kept staring at us, as if we came from some weird areas. it's like 26 degrees there and they dress as if it's minus something. it's freaking hot!!!! =_=|| their hair was worth seeing. -__-||| like what eunice described. lions and jelly fish.
